3.11 - Isolation and Safety in the Workplace - Policy

Section:           Human Resources
Subject:           Isolation and Safety in the Workplace
Policy:              3.11
Approved:      June 17, 2003
Reviewed:      May 21, 2013
Revised:          November 1, 2015

Carlton Trail College is committed to providing a safe and healthy workplace by:

  • listening to concerns from employees
  • conducting accurate investigations and inspections of the workplace
  • conducting prompt investigation of accidents
  • providing information, instruction and training that is necessary to protect the health and safety of workers (especially to new workers)
  • providing safe entrance/exit to places of employment
  • providing health and safety orientation, including fire, emergency, first aid and WHMIS for all work sites
  • regularly examining all buildings to ensure safe operation and, if necessary, undertaking suitable corrective measures

3.11 - Isolation and Safety in the Workplace - Procedure

Section:           Human Resources
Subject:           Isolation and Safety in the Workplace
Procedure:     3.11
Approved:      June 17, 2003
Reviewed:      May 21, 2013
Revised:          November 1, 2015

Carlton Trail College will provide necessary support in creating and maintaining a safe and healthy workplace as follows:

  • developing and implementing appropriate procedures to prevent injury to workers
  • conducting a risk assessment survey that includes workplace layout, lighting and routes of entry and exit
  • providing each office with a cell phone to be used for emergency purposes only
  • for employees who have a personal cell phone, reimbursing emergency phone calls
  • sponsoring at each location one employee for CPR/First Aid training; this employee will continue to receive recertification for the remainder of their employment with Carlton Trail College
  • permitting College staff to use their Professional Development funds to take CPR/First Aid training
  • where appropriate, installing security alarm(s)
  • displaying notices prominently indicating the emergency phone numbers to call for assistance.
